Free trade agreements (FTAs) help our companies, farmers and manufacturers sell American goods and services to new markets around the world. The countries with which the United States has implemented FTAs represent just 7.5 percent of global GDP, yet more than 42 percent of all U.S. exports are headed to our FTA partners.

Source: U.S. Department of Commerce, International Trade Administration; International Monetary Fund, World Economic Outlook Database (April 2007)
